ARTHUR Edward Watson, formerly of Harewood Crescent, Louth, has died aged 91 at Madeira House Nursing Home in Louth.
Mr Watson was born in Newton le Willows.
He joined the RAF and came to Manby in 1938.
He was a keen gardener, fisherman and loved all kinds of animals.
In his retirement, he enjoyed his holidays with his wife Molly, travelling around Britain.
He leaves wife Molly, three children and in laws, eight grandchilden and 16 great grandchildren.
The funeral service was held at Grimsby Crematorium.
